Shaker Heights City School District is seeking proposals for fully managed Dedicated Internet Access and Transport services.
- Government Buyer:
  - Shaker Heights City School District, Shaker Heights, Ohio
- Products/Services Requested:
  - Dedicated Internet Access with Transport Service
    - Minimum 5 Gbps symmetrical bandwidth, scalable up to 10 Gbps
    - Static IPv4 address block (Block/29: 1 Gateway, 5 Usable)
    - Service termination at building MDF (Main Distribution Frame)
    - Demarcation setup as specified
  - Optional Router Lease
    - Vendors to provide pricing and specify manufacturer make/model if router/modem is included
  - Optional DDoS Protection Service
    - Vendors to provide costs if available
- Quantities:
  - 12 units of service required, with bandwidth options between 5 Gbps and 10 Gbps
- Unique/Notable Requirements:
  - Service must be fully managed and E-Rate eligible
  - Static IP addresses required
  - No price increases allowed during contract term
  - Early termination allowed without penalty if a location closes
  - Vendors must comply with FCC E-Rate rules, including SPI billing
  - Exclusion of certain vendors as per E-Rate rules
  - Proposals must include detailed pricing for bandwidth increments, router lease, and DDoS protection
  - Contract term options: month-to-month or up to 36 months, with two optional 12-month extensions
